I'm not aware of a shortcut 'universal' to close all open files, but check out a few ideas below:

  • If the files that you want to close are part of the same program (Word, or folders, files etc), they will be grouped in the taskbar. You can right click on the taskbar icon, and then selectclose all Windows.
  • I found that the CTRL + W is very convenient to close open tabs or even some windows such as Windows Explorer Windows, as well as the traditional ALT + F4 shortcut. In some applications (for example, Visual Studio), then CTRL + F4 closed a file opened without leaving the application.  When I have a lot of things to close, I use these soldiers to accomplish the task more quickly.
  • If minimize all work instead to close all windows, you can try the Windows key + "D".

    Mail tag as ' to do '.
    Open find Ctrl + Shift + F
    criteria a search, for tags contains ' to ' set the folder and subfolder to find
    Click on search to make sure that your criteria works, and then click on save in the search folder.
    Thunderbird now has a new record that contains only your mails containing the tag "to do." Search folders are a uses significantly less characteristic (probably because no one knows they exist), but they do a lot of business functions much easier. (they are what underlies the folder "unified" view {view menu > folders > unified} a collection of search folders.)
